British Airways (BA) is the flag carrier airline of the United Kingdom with its headquarters in London near its main hub at London Heathrow Airport (LHR). Known as a full-service global airline, BA offers low fares year-round to destinations around the globe and flies to and from centrally-located airports. Its extensive global route network includes more than 170 destinations in nearly 80 countries throughout Europe, North America, South America, Asia, Africa and Australia. BA is also the second largest airline based in the UK in terms of its fleet size and number of passengers carried.

    FAQs

    You can get from Stockholm to Madrid 2 different ways: coach or flight.

    The cheapest way to travel to Madrid from Stockholm is a flight with an average price of £69.

    This is compared to other travel options from Stockholm to Madrid:

    Taking a flight costs £65 less than taking a coach, which costs on average £134 for the same trip.

    The quickest way to travel between Stockholm and Madrid is by flight, which takes on average 4 h 5 min   compared to other travel options that take longer:

    Coach takes on average 49 h 20 min.

    The Stockholm to Madrid distance is approximately 1608 miles.

      These are the most popular departure and arrival points when travelling from Stockholm to Madrid:

      • Most travellers board their coach from Stockholm, Cityterminalen and arrive in Madrid, Estación Sur de Autobuses.
      • Most travellers board their plane from Stockholm Arlanda Airport and arrive in Madrid Barajas Airport.
